Abstract

The present invention provides a kind of voice technical ability order bootstrap technique, device, storage medium and electronic equipment.Voice technical ability order bootstrap technique provided by the invention, it include: that the first triggering scene is determined according to the first instruction of user's input and default voice contextual data, then the first voice technical ability order is determined using the first triggering scene and preset voice technical ability command list (CLIST), the first suspended window bubble figure, and the first suspended window of Overlapping display bubble figure in current Graphics interface are generated further according to the first voice technical ability order.Voice technical ability order bootstrap technique provided by the invention, the guidance of voice technical ability order can be carried out to user according to current specific triggering scene, to increase user to the familiarity of the voice technical ability order in voice system, and then substantially increase the voice operating efficiency of user.

Background technique
With the continuous development of science and technology, mobile unit is more and more intelligent, brings greatly for people's lives It is convenient.Wherein, in terms of mobile unit control, it is also all generally equipped with intelligentized operating system now, and to the operation The control of system also realizes voice control mostly.
It is all using voice control as common application, and by voice touch screen entrance in existing vehicle-mounted voice control system It is placed on using in center, in this kind of design method, user needs to enter the center of applying and carry out when carrying out touch screen triggering voice Triggering, interactive process trouble.And voice efficiency is used in order to further enhance user, many quick wake-up words can be defined, so that It obtains user and does not wake up the i.e. usable speech trigger function of voice.
But due to multiple quick settings for waking up word, it is easy to cause user which forgets specifically to have under concrete scene fastly Victory wakes up word, so that many quick words that wake up are not known to the user completely.

Fig. 1 is the application scenario diagram of voice technical ability order bootstrap technique shown according to an exemplary embodiment.Such as Fig. 1 institute Show, the voice technical ability order bootstrap technique of the present embodiment can be applied on vehicle 1, wherein be provided with terminal 2 on vehicle 1, should Terminal 2 can be vehicle device equipment.
Fig. 2 is the flow diagram of voice technical ability order bootstrap technique shown according to an exemplary embodiment.Such as Fig. 2 institute Show, voice technical ability order bootstrap technique provided in this embodiment, comprising:
Step 101 determines the first triggering scene according to the first instruction of user's input and default voice contextual data.
User can have the interactive voice between man-machine when using vehicle-mounted voice system, and user is referred to by issuing voice It enables to control system.It is worth explanatorily, the first above-mentioned instruction can be phonetic order, it is also possible to touching instruction, The concrete form of the first above-mentioned instruction is not defined in the present embodiment.
Can by first instruction be phonetic order for be described in detail, specifically, when user need control system into When row music, " playing music " phonetic order will be inputted;And when needing to carry out travel route planning, it will input " digital map navigation " phonetic order;When being taken pictures, " camera " phonetic order will be inputted;When needing to be configured, " setting " phonetic order will be inputted.As it can be seen that all corresponding to an actual speech trigger scene for each phonetic order.Value It must understand ground, just include the mapping pass between phonetic order and speech trigger scene in above-mentioned default voice contextual data System.Therefore, it when receiving the first instruction of user's input, will be determined according to the mapping relations in default voice contextual data The corresponding first triggering scene of first instruction.
Optionally, above-mentioned first triggering scene be it is following any one: multimedia scene, is taken pictures at digital map navigation scene Scene and scene set.
Step 102 determines that the first voice technical ability is ordered according to the first triggering scene and preset voice technical ability command list (CLIST) It enables.
After the first corresponding triggering scene of the first instruction that active user's input has been determined, according to the first triggering field Scape and preset voice technical ability command list (CLIST) determine the first voice technical ability order.It is worth understanding ground, the first above-mentioned voice skill Can order fast to wake up word order, wake up voice system without realizing, can by the first voice technical ability order of input so that Voice system carries out corresponding.
Wherein, be worth understanding ground, include in voice technical ability command list (CLIST) each triggering scene and the order of voice technical ability it Between mapping relations.For example, when triggering scene is " multimedia scene ", it is corresponding be " pause play ", " single circulation ", " list circulation ", " stochastic model ", " upper one first " and " next " etc.;It is right when triggering scene is " digital map navigation scene " What is answered is " enlarged map ", " reducing map " and " navigating immediately " etc.;It is corresponding to be when triggering scene is " scene of taking pictures " " taking pictures ";And when triggering scene is " scene set ", corresponding is " increasing volume " and " reducing volume " etc..
It can also be described in detail so that the first triggering scene is touching instruction triggering as an example, specifically, when user triggers When playing multimedia, corresponding is " pause plays ";When user, which triggers, plays music, corresponding is " single circulation ", " list Circulation ", " stochastic model ", " upper one head " and " next " etc.;When user, which triggers, to navigate, it is corresponding be " enlarged map " with And " reducing map ";When user is saying that corresponding is " navigating immediately " when navigating immediately after arousing voice;When user is waking up language Photographing instruction is executed after sound, corresponding is " taking pictures ";And when user after waking up voice execute adjustment volume instructions when, it is right What is answered is " increasing volume " and " reducing volume " etc..
Wherein, the first voice technical ability order can be the corresponding specific column of the first triggering scene in voice technical ability command list (CLIST) Any one in table specifically can be and can be sequence sequence determination according to the sequence in voice technical ability command list (CLIST), It can be cyclic ordering to determine, can also be random determination, its sequence is not limited specifically in the present embodiment.
Step 103 generates the first suspended window bubble diagram according to the first voice technical ability order.
After determining the first voice technical ability order according to the first triggering scene and preset voice technical ability command list (CLIST), The first suspended window bubble diagram is generated according to the first voice technical ability order.
Step 104, the first suspended window of Overlapping display bubble figure in current Graphics interface.
After generating the first suspended window bubble diagram according to the first voice technical ability order, wrapped in the first suspended window bubble diagram The first voice technical ability order is contained, to carry out the guidance of voice technical ability to user.
Wherein, Fig. 3 is the interface display diagram in embodiment illustrated in fig. 2.As shown in figure 3, when triggering scene is " digital map navigation When scene ", the voice technical ability order shown in the first suspended window bubble diagram of display is " enlarged map " and " reducing map ".
In this city embodiment, first is determined by the first instruction inputted according to user and default voice contextual data Scene is triggered, then determines the first voice technical ability order using the first triggering scene and preset voice technical ability command list (CLIST), The first suspended window bubble figure is generated further according to the first voice technical ability order, and Overlapping display first is outstanding in current Graphics interface Floating window bubble figure, to carry out the guidance of voice technical ability order to user according to current specific triggering scene, to increase use Family substantially increases the voice operating efficiency of user to the familiarity of the voice technical ability order in voice system.
Fig. 4 is the flow diagram of the voice technical ability order bootstrap technique shown according to another exemplary embodiment.Such as Fig. 4 It is shown, voice technical ability order bootstrap technique provided in this embodiment, comprising:
Step 201 determines the first triggering scene according to the first instruction of user's input and default voice contextual data.
Step 202 determines that the first voice technical ability is ordered according to the first triggering scene and preset voice technical ability command list (CLIST) It enables.
It is worth explanatorily, the specific implementation of step 201-202 is referring to step 101-102 in embodiment illustrated in fig. 2 Description, which is not described herein again.
Step 2031, counting user input first number of the first voice technical ability order.
Specifically, first counting user inputs first number of the first voice technical ability order.For example, counting user voice inputs " enlarged map " and the number of " reducing map ".
Step 2032 judges whether first number is greater than first threshold.If judging result be it is no, then follow the steps 207, if Judging result be it is yes, then process terminates.
After first number that counting user inputs the first voice technical ability order, judge whether first number is greater than first Threshold value, wherein first threshold can be 3 times.In a specific embodiment, when user speech input " enlarged map " and When the number of " reduce map " is greater than 3 times, then it is assumed that the user has learned the first voice technical ability order, it is subsequent no longer into Row guidance, and when the number of user speech input " enlarged map " and " reducing map " is less than or equal to 3 times, then it is assumed that it should User has not learned the first voice technical ability order yet, and the subsequent form for continuing through suspended window guides.
Second number of step 2041, statistics the first suspended window bubble figure of display.
Specifically, second number of the first suspended window bubble figure of statistics display.For example, the first suspended window bubble diagram of statistics Shape content is the display number of " enlarged map " and " reducing map ".
Step 2042 judges whether second number is less than second threshold.If judging result be it is no, then follow the steps 207, if Judging result be it is yes, then process terminates.
After second number of statistics the first suspended window bubble figure of display, judge second number whether less than the second threshold Value, wherein second threshold can be 5 times.In a specific embodiment, when the first suspended window bubble graphical content is " to put When big map " and the display number of " reducing map " are less than 5 times, then the subsequent form for continuing through suspended window guides; And if when the first suspended window bubble graphical content is greater than or equal to 5 times for the display number of " enlarged map " and " reducing map " When, then it is assumed that at most guidance number is had reached, the first voice technical ability order is in the voice system control process of the user Practical use is little, therefore, subsequent no longer to guide, and to improve the experience of user, efficiently avoids some for user Little voice technical ability order is acted on to occur repeatedly and user is made to dislike bootup process.
Step 2051, statistics show the third number of the first suspended window bubble figure within the scope of the first preset duration.
Specifically, statistics shows the third number of the first suspended window bubble figure within the scope of the first preset duration.For example, Count the display number that the first suspended window bubble graphical content in one day is " enlarged map " and " reducing map ".
Step 2052 judges whether third number is less than third threshold value.If judging result be it is no, then follow the steps 207, if Judging result be it is yes, then process terminates.
After the third number that statistics shows within the scope of the first preset duration the first suspended window bubble figure, the is judged Three times whether number is less than third threshold value, wherein third threshold value can be 3 times.In a specific embodiment, when first suspends Window bubble graphical content be the display number of " enlarged map " and " reduce map " within one day less than 3 times when, then same day The subsequent form for continuing through suspended window guides;And if when the first suspended window bubble graphical content be " enlarged map " and When the display number of " reducing map " is greater than or equal to 3 times, then it is assumed that the same day at most guidance number is had reached, it is therefore, subsequent No longer guide, to improve the experience of user, efficiently avoid in the short time same voice technical ability order repeatedly to User's bring dislike.
Step 206 judges the second suspended window bubble figure whether was shown within the scope of the second preset duration.If judgement knot Fruit be it is no, then follow the steps 207, if the determination result is YES, then process terminates.
Specifically, judge the second suspended window bubble figure whether was shown within the scope of the second preset duration, wherein second Preset duration can be 1 hour.The guidance of a voice technical ability order is carried out, to user only i.e. within a hour to mention The experience of high user efficiently avoids that behavior is frequently guided to dislike to user's bring in the short time.
Step 207 generates the first suspended window bubble diagram according to the first voice technical ability order.
Step 208, the first suspended window of Overlapping display bubble figure in current Graphics interface.
It is worth explanatorily, the specific implementation of step 207-208 is referring to step 103-104 in embodiment illustrated in fig. 2 Description, which is not described herein again.
Step 209 judges the first voice technical ability order whether is received within the scope of third duration.If judging result is Be then follow the steps 2101, if judging result be it is no, then follow the steps 2102.
In current Graphics interface after the first suspended window of Overlapping display bubble figure, judge be within the scope of third duration It is no to receive the first voice technical ability order, wherein third duration can be set as 5 seconds.Optionally, when the first suspended window bubble diagram When shape content is " enlarged map " and " reduce map ", judge whether to receive within 5 seconds user inputs " enlargedly Figure " or " reducing map " phonetic order.
Step 2101, within the scope of third duration, in current Graphics interface cancel display the first suspended window bubble figure.
Specifically, within the scope of third duration, cancel the first suspended window bubble figure of display in current Graphics interface.It can Selection of land when the first suspended window bubble graphical content is " enlarged map " and " reducing map ", and receives within 5 seconds " enlarged map " of user's input or " reducing map " phonetic order, at this point, in the first voice technical ability for receiving user's input After order, cancel the first suspended window bubble figure of display in current Graphics interface immediately.
Step 2102, after third duration, in current Graphics interface cancel display the first suspended window bubble figure.
Specifically, after third duration, cancel the first suspended window bubble figure of display in current Graphics interface.It is optional Ground when the first suspended window bubble graphical content is " enlarged map " and " reducing map ", and does not receive within 5 seconds " enlarged map " of user's input or " reducing map " phonetic order then after 5 seconds cancels display in current Graphics interface First suspended window bubble figure.
